/****************************************************************************** 
 * join_multicast_group
 ******************************************************************************/
int join_multicast_group(subn_adm_method method,struct mcast_parameters *params) {

	int portid = -1;
	int agentid = -1;
	void *umad_buff = NULL;
	void *mad = NULL;
	int length = MAD_SIZE;
	int test_result = 0;

	// mlid will be assigned to the new LID after the join 
	if (umad_init() < 0) {
		fprintf(stderr, "failed to init the UMAD library\n");
		goto cleanup;
	}
	/* use casting to loose the "const char0 *" */
	portid = umad_open_port((char*)params->ib_devname,params->ib_port);
	if (portid < 0) {
		fprintf(stderr,"failed to open UMAD port %d\n",params->ib_port);
		goto cleanup;
	}

	agentid = umad_register(portid,MANAGMENT_CLASS_SUBN_ADM, 2, 0, 0);
	if (agentid < 0) {
		fprintf(stderr,"failed to register UMAD agent for MADs\n");
		goto cleanup;
	}

	umad_buff = umad_alloc(1, umad_size() + MAD_SIZE);
	if (!umad_buff) {
		fprintf(stderr, "failed to allocate MAD buffer\n");
		goto cleanup;
	}

	mad = umad_get_mad(umad_buff);
	prepare_mcast_mad(method,params,(struct sa_mad_packet_t *)mad);

	if (umad_set_addr(umad_buff,params->sm_lid,1,params->sm_sl,QP1_WELL_KNOWN_Q_KEY) < 0) {
		fprintf(stderr, "failed to set the destination address of the SMP\n");
		goto cleanup;
	}

	if (umad_send(portid,agentid,umad_buff,MAD_SIZE,100,5) < 0) {
		fprintf(stderr, "failed to send MAD\n");
		goto cleanup;
	}

	if (umad_recv(portid,umad_buff,&length,5000) < 0) {
		fprintf(stderr, "failed to receive MAD response\n");
		goto cleanup;
	}

	if (check_mad_status((struct sa_mad_packet_t*)mad)) {
		fprintf(stderr, "failed to get mlid from MAD\n");
		goto cleanup;
	}

	//  "Join multicast group" message was sent 
	if (method == SUBN_ADM_METHOD_SET) {
		get_mlid_from_mad((struct sa_mad_packet_t*)mad,&params->mlid);
		params->mcast_state |= MCAST_IS_JOINED;

	//  "Leave multicast group" message was sent 
	} else { 
		params->mcast_state &= ~MCAST_IS_JOINED;
	}

cleanup:
	if (umad_buff)
		umad_free(umad_buff);

	if (portid >= 0) {
		if (agentid >= 0) {
			if (umad_unregister(portid, agentid)) {
				fprintf(stderr, "failed to deregister UMAD agent for MADs\n");
				test_result = 1;
			}
		}

		if (umad_close_port(portid)) {
			fprintf(stderr, "failed to close UMAD portid\n");
			test_result = 1;
		}
	}

	return test_result;
}
